The digitization of heritage in Vietnam is an inevitable trend during the national digital transformation process. It is an effective way for these heritages to fight against the negative impacts of the nature and the cruel challenges of time and to maintain the best status possible for the next generations. However, the reality proves that besides determination, technological and financials aspects are two critical factors to this digitization.
